Davis & Elkins College

Elkins, WVMain CampusTown more than 35 miles from an urban areaVisit WebsiteWikipedia

Cost & Tuition

Tuition: $31,270

Total Cost of Attendance: $44,322

Student Debt

Median total debt: $17,057

Students with federal loans: 65.4%

Students with Pell grants: 40.3%

Career Outcomes

All graduates median earnings:

After 1 year: $34,641

After 5 years: $52,093

Institution Details

Undergraduate Enrollment: 681 students

Admission Rate: 58.2%

Retention Rate: 58.1%

Graduation Rate: 36.6%
